Spain supports Ukraine's European integration, President's Office reports

Photo by President's Office

During his working visit to the Kingdom of Spain, Deputy Head of the Office of the President of Ukraine, Ihor Zhovkva, held several meetings with representatives of the Government and Parliament of this country

Rubryka reports, referring to the President's Office press service.

During the talks with the Minister of Foreign Affairs, the European Union, and the Cooperation of Spain, Jose Manuel Albarez Bueno, they discussed granting Ukraine the status of a candidate country for EU membership in the context of the European Council on June 23-24.

In addition, the parties stressed the importance of strengthening the defense capabilities of the Ukrainian Armed Forces by supplying our country with heavy weapons.

"Restricting russia's access to funds and technology should weaken its readiness to strike constantly on the territory of Ukraine and replenish military capabilities," said Ihor Zhovkva.

The parties exchanged views on involving Spanish businesses in reconstructing certain regions and cities of Ukraine destroyed by russian aggression.

The Deputy Head of the Office of the President informed the Minister of Foreign Affairs of Spain about establishing new channels to export Ukrainian grain to the European and world markets.

Ihor Zhovkva also took part in an event marking the 40th anniversary of Spain's accession to NATO, attended by King Felipe VI of Spain, Spanish Prime Minister Pedro Sanchez, and NATO Secretary-General Jens Stoltenberg.

The speakers raised a critical topic of the need to strengthen Ukraine's defense capabilities amid russian aggression.

Ihor Zhovkva thanked the Spanish people for their support for the temporarily displaced Ukrainian citizens.

During the meeting with the Secretary of State for EU Affairs of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s, EU and Spanish Cooperation, Pascual Ignacio Navarro Ríos, the focus was on Ukraine's practical steps toward full membership in the European Union.

Ihor Zhovkva stressed that Ukraine's achievements in reforms, market integration, and the stability of institutions during the war were essential prerequisites for accelerated integration into the European Union.

"Ukrainian society has already proved its Europeanness, so our expectation for a candidate status in June is reasonable, justified, and suffered for," Ihor Zhovkva said.

At the meeting with the Secretary-General of the Ministry of Defense of Spain, Admiral Juan Francisco Martínez Núñez, the parties discussed the cooperation between Ukraine and Spain in the military-technical field.

The Deputy Head of the Office of the President thanked for the military assistance received from Spain and expressed hope for its increase to strengthen resistance to russian military aggression.

Ihor Zhovkva praised Madrid Mayor Jose Luis Martínez Almeida's active position in supporting Ukraine, particularly within the "Let's run for Ukraine. Let's run for peace" marathon on May 28, 2022.

According to preliminary estimates, the event, held in the center of the Spanish capital and dedicated to supporting Ukraine's status as a candidate for EU membership, brought together more than 3,000 participants.

As part of the visit of the Deputy Head of the President's Office, a ceremony of launching the "Spain with Ukraine" postage stamp was also held.

Ihor Zhovkva, together with the President of the Post, Juan Manuel Serrano Quintana, took part in the cancellation ceremony of the first copies of the stamp dedicated to Ukraine.
